Albarino

Classic

White · Light · Dry

Galicia's gift to summer — citrus, peach, salt air, and acid like a knife. Made for shellfish, paella, and any dish that involves the sea.

Why it works with Beef Soft Tacos

Spanish coastal white with the salt and citrus that ceviche, shrimp tacos, and aguachile call for.

Beaujolais

Interesting

Red · Light · Dry

Gamay-based reds from southern Burgundy — light, fruity, food-friendly. The serious Cru bottlings (Morgon, Fleurie, Moulin-à-Vent) drink like Pinot Noir at half the price.

Why it works with Soft Beef Tacos With Salsa

Surprising pairing: Beaujolais's lift makes Soft Beef Tacos With Salsa feel less heavy. Serve slightly chilled.

Cava

Classic

Sparkling · Light · Dry

Spain's traditional-method sparkling, made in Catalunya. Crisper and chalkier than Prosecco; remarkable value next to Champagne. Pair with jamón, tortilla, and grilled vegetables.

Why it works with Beef Soft Tacos

Bubbles cool the heat and refresh the palate between bites.

Rioja

Classic

Red · Medium · Dry

Tempranillo-based blend from northern Spain, traditionally oak-aged into something quietly profound. Cherry, dill, vanilla, leather; great with lamb, paella, and aged Manchego.

Why it works with Soft Beef Tacos With Salsa

The friendly middle ground for Soft Beef Tacos With Salsa: Rioja's balance lets the meat lead.

Zinfandel

Interesting

Red · Full · Dry

California's brawler — jammy blackberry, brambly spice, and 15% alcohol that hides behind the fruit. Built for ribs, brisket, and anything that came off a grill.

Why it works with Beef Soft Tacos

Jammy red lifts the smoke and char of carne asada and barbacoa preparations.
